Version bump. This new version should be used with octave 2.1.72 (see bug
http://bugs.gentoo.org/show_bug.cgi?id=120976).

To try it I removed the patches from the old ebuild (really without knowing
whether it is ok or not) and renamed it.  It compiles but after emerging it the
help function of octave 2.1.72 does not work (it did before):

error: feval: the symbol 'dispatch_help' is not valid as a function
